| The Game Story: | |||||
| WELLESLEY, MASS. -- Junior goalkeeper Paul DeFina (Concord, Mass.) made a career-high 25 saves in
net to fend off a late UMass-Boston comeback attempt and lead the Babson College men?s lacrosse team to a
13-12 victory over the Beacons on Saturday afternoon.
Babson (4-2) held an 8-3 lead at the half, thanks to two second-quarter goals by sophomore Tim Armenta (Kennebunk, Maine). However, UMass-Boston (1-2) came storming back in the third quarter, scoring six straight goals to take a 9-8 advantage. Junior Phil Pittorino (Acton, Mass.) scored two goals and assisted another during the run. The Beavers finally halted the Beacons? momentum at the end of the third, as first-year Nick Corto (Orchard Park, N.Y.) scored on a one-hop shot from 15 yards out, tying the game at 9-9. Babson then scored two quick goals in the fourth period, including Armenta?s third of the game, to retake the lead, 11-9. After the two teams traded goals, Hasen struck for what would turn out to be the game-winner with 8:03 remaining, as he gave the Beavers a 13-10 advantage. UMass-Boston junior Joshua Stolp (Hingham, Mass.) then scored his sixth goal of the contest with just under seven minutes left to make it 13-11, and sophomore Mike Forns (Falmouth, Mass.) added another off an assist from Stolp with :54 seconds remaining, making it a one goal game. However, the Babson defense halted a final UMB charge as the final seconds expired, sealing the 13-12 victory. DeFina was spectacular in net for the Beavers, making 14 of his career-best 25 saves in the second half. Junior Jonny Walker (Sharon, Mass.) stopped 16 shots in 58 minutes for the Beacons. |
